Lemoore lost against San Joaquin Memorial back in October of 2024, and unfortunately they wound up with the same result on Tuesday. The Tigers came up short against the Panthers, falling 3-0. The Tigers have now taken an 'L' in back-to-back games.
While Lemoore had to settle for second, they sure made a game of it, scoring at least 18 points in every set they played. Once all was said and done, the final score wound up at 25-21, 25-18, 25-19.
Noelle Gardner paced Lemoore's offense, picking up ten kills. Gardner got some help from Hailey Ferreira and her 13 assists. Finally, Fama Laye kept Lemoore's defense grounded, leading the team with two blocks.
Sarah Villalvazo went supernova For San Joaquin Memorial., getting ten digs and six aces. Those six aces gave Villalvazo a new career-high.
Lemoore's defeat dropped their record down to 1-2. As for San Joaquin Memorial, they have started the season off flawlessly and has a 2-0 record to show for it.
Lemoore didn't take long to hit the court again: they've already played their next match, a 3-1 win against Kingsburg on the 21st. As for San Joaquin Memorial, they also wasted no time getting back out on the court and have already played their next game, a 2-0 loss against Clovis on the 22nd.
